#df72e6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#df72e6 is composed of 87.5% red, 44.7%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 3% cyan, 50.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 296.4 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 67.5%. #df72e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e4ff with #bf00cd.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#df72e6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090209 is the darkest color, while #fdf7f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#df72e6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acabad is the less saturated color, while #f05ff9 is the most saturated one.
